About Waccamaw

Waccamaw is one of the mid-sized elementary campuss in Ash, North Carolina, part of Brunswick County Schools, with 415 students on its rolls from grades K through 8.

Across the 20 schools in Brunswick County Schools (13,561 students total), Waccamaw accounts for its share of the district's footprint.

On demographics, Waccamaw records that the largest single group is White, at 57% of enrollment; the rest is composed of 26% Hispanic, 12% Black, 4% multiracial. By comparison, Brunswick County as a whole is about 82% White, so the school skews meaningfully less White than its surroundings.

On the income-and-resources front, On paper, Waccamaw has 30 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 13.7: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 14.9:1, putting Waccamaw tighter than the state norm the norm. An estimated 99% of students are e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ment.

On a demographically-adjusted basis, Waccamaw t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 48.5%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 62.1%.

Across the wider county, community-level numbers for Brunswick County indicate median household income runs about $77,024, 35%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and the poverty rate sits near 6%. Waccamaw is one of 22 public schools in Brunswick County (combined enrollment of about 15,069 students).

Union Elementary is the nearest neighboring public school, about 7.9 miles from this campus. Within ten miles, there are 6 other public schools, a sparser pattern than typical urban areas. On composite proficiency, Waccamaw comes 3rd of 9 in the immediate cluster, higher than the nearby-schools average of 55.9%.

Geographically, the school is in a countryside area.

Over the past 7-year window. Over the past 7-year window, the student count ticked down 17%: 502 students in 2018 compared to 415 in 2025. The White share of enrollment decreased from 64% to 57% over that span. Class-load math has narrowed: from 14.9:1 in 2018 to 13.7:1 in 2025.
